diff --git a/test/rubygems/helper.rb b/test/rubygems/helper.rb index 9f4dc6616b..a9c1438272 100644 --- a/test/rubygems/helper.rb +++ b/test/rubygems/helper.rb @@ -20,7 +20,7 @@ require "tmpdir" require "uri" require "zlib" require "benchmark" # stdlib -require "rubygems/mock_gem_ui" +require_relative "mock_gem_ui" module Gem ## diff --git a/lib/rubygems/mock_gem_ui.rb b/test/rubygems/mock_gem_ui.rb similarity index 97% rename from lib/rubygems/mock_gem_ui.rb rename to test/rubygems/mock_gem_ui.rb index b839f8987b..1ece78fde7 100644 --- a/lib/rubygems/mock_gem_ui.rb +++ b/test/rubygems/mock_gem_ui.rb @@ -1,6 +1,6 @@ # frozen_string_literal: true -require_relative "user_interaction" +require "rubygems/user_interaction" ## # This Gem::StreamUI subclass records input and output to StringIO for